At Cognyte, youll collaborate with expert colleagues around the globe to solve problems most people will never even know exist! Youll be part of building unique solutions shaped by real investigative methodologies, enabling our customers to identify, investigate, visualize and prevent criminal, terror and security threats worldwide. These solutions are used by law enforcement, national security, and national and military intelligence agencies in almost 100 countries to turn massive, diverse data into clear, actionable intelligence for a safer world. We are looking for an exceptional and passionate Java Big Data Developer - Senior to join our Development Team in Pune Location. You will have an opportunity to participate in developing state-of-the-art security technologies, including AI-assisted engineering, and benefit from high-level involvement in major projects that will significantly contribute to making our world safer and more secure. As a Cognyter, you will:Design, develop, test, and maintain high-quality BigData systems and services.Take ownership of features and components aligned with your experience level.Collaborate with cross-functional teams to deliver scalable and secured solutions.Leverage AI-assisted development tools (e.g., code generation, code review assistants, automation tools) to improve productivity and code quality.Continuously improve engineering processes, system design, and code quality.Solve complex technical challenges and deepen domain expertise.Drive business impact through innovation, efficient delivery, and technical excellence.RequirementsKey Skills and RequirementsBSc in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or related field.6-9 years of experience in java development.Strong understanding of object-oriented programming, system design, and design patterns.2-3 years of experience in building and maintaining scalable, distributed systems or microservices architectures.Proficiency in the Big Data ecosystem, with hands-on experience in Spark, Hadoop, and related technologies.Experience with containerization and orchestration (Docker, Kubernetes, OpenShift).Experience with event-driven systems (Kafka).Hands-on experience or strong interest in AI-assisted development tools to accelerate coding, testing, and problem-solving.Strong problem-solving and analytical thinking.Effective communication and teamwork abilities.Fast learner, adaptable, and comfortable working in a dynamic, evolving tech environment. .

In your interview, expect this: 'Walk me through the last time you had to debug something that took you more than an hour. What was it, what did you try first, and what would you do differently?' Hiring managers ask this to see if you think systematically or just try random fixes. Have a real example ready with specifics.
